Joe Pigott strike enough for Southend to edge past Port Vale

Joe Pigott's fifth goal in four games helped Southend to a 1-0 win against Port Vale at Roots Hall.

The in-form striker fired home the only goal midway through the second half as the Shrimpers claimed a fifth win in six matches.

Vale had earlier gone close to scoring with Uche Ikpeazu having a goalbound effort blocked by Southend skipper John White before Enoch Andoh's deflected effort was pushed to safety by goalkeeper Daniel Bentley.

In reply, the on-loan Pigott saw a 12-yard shot deflected onto the right post before strike-partner Myles Weston wasted a great chance to score when he fired wide of the left upright when clean through on goal.

At the start of the second half, Andoh saw a rasping effort palmed away by Bentley before Colin Daniel fired wide of the left post from 20 yards.

But, after surviving the scares, Southend replied to break the deadlock in the 63rd minute when Anthony Wordsworth's low, left-wing cross was bundled into the back of the net from close range by Pigott.
